Ultrasonic Concentration Of Microorganisms, Samuel J. Mullins Jan 2012

Ultrasonic Concentration Of Microorganisms, Samuel J. Mullins

Theses and Dissertations--Biosystems and Agricultural Engineering

Concentration of microorganisms from a sample volume would increase the limits of detection of samples used for rapid-detection methods. Rapid detection methods are is advantageous for the food industry to rapidly test for bacteria in order release products on a timely basis. Ultrasonic concentration was considered a promising method for manipulation of microorganisms. An ultrasonic chamber consisting of parallel piezoceramic discs with a reticulated polyurethane foam mesh was used to concentrate Saccharomyces cerevisiae yeast and Escherichia coli bacteria.
